LINUX.ORG.RU

История изменений

Исправление grem, (текущая версия) :

https://wiki.gentoo.org/wiki/Project:GURU

Есть несколько статей, посвящённых guru и документации разработчика вообще.

Для забрасывания пакета в guru, в частности, есть одна из них: https://wiki.gentoo.org/wiki/Project:GURU/Information_for_Contributors

В ней описывается, как настроить репу для разработки (она не должна иметь отношения к overlay для установки пакетов по очевидным причичинам - это ветка разработки). Потребуется gpg-ключ для подписи коммитов; ssh-ключ, открытую часть которого нужно будет передать для получения доступа к репозиторию на отправку коммитов. В статье подробнее написано как. Нужно будет указывать в коммитах информацию о себе, анонимы «идут мимо». Баги, связанные с пакетом будут вешаться на тебя, как на ментейнеры.

Для проверки ebuild на ряд ошибок обычно используют команду pkgcheck scan, для генерации Manifest - pkgdev manifest - пакеты pkgcheck, pkgdev.

Начальные приготовления займут некоторое время, но потом даже не вспомнишь как всё это делал. ;)

Что за пакет то хоть? Если что, там либо поправят ebuild, либо подскажут что подправить. В libera irc есть каналы #gentoo-guru и #gentoo-dev-help, где можно задать вопросы по улучшению ebuild.

Исходная версия grem, :

https://wiki.gentoo.org/wiki/Project:GURU

Есть несколько статей, посвящённых guru и документации разработчика вообще.

Для забрасывания пакета в guru, в частности, есть одна из них: https://wiki.gentoo.org/wiki/Project:GURU/Information_for_Contributors

В ней описывается, как настроить репу для разработки (она не должна иметь отношения к overlay для установки пакетов по очевидным причичинам - это ветка разработки). Потребуется gpg-ключ для подписи коммитов; ssh-ключ, открытую часть которого нужно будет передать для получения доступа к репозиторию на отправку коммитов. В статье подробнее написано как. Нужно будет указывать в коммитах информацию о себе, анонимы «идут мимо». Баги, связанные с пакетом будут вешаться на тебя, как на ментейнеры.

Для проверки ebuild на ряд ошибок обычно используют команду pkgcheck scan, для генерации Manifest - pkgdev manifest - пакеты pkgcheck, pkgdev.

Начальные приготовления займут некоторое время, но потом даже не вспомнишь как всё это делал. ;)

Что за пакет то хоть?